    National Anthem is Dallas restauranteur Nick Badovinus's latest restaurant (Desert Racer, Montlake Cut, Town Hearth, Neighborhood Services, Brass Ram, and OSK (RIP)). It has a similar menu to Neighborhood Services, but with a more casual, upbeat vibe. National Anthen is a place to go for a great food and drinks with friends. My Overall Rating - 5 Stars (Atmosphere, Service, Food, Return) Atmosphere - National Anthem's is located in a very cool wedge building in downtown Dallas where Commerce and Jackson St. meet. The entrance is at the front of the wedge where you'll find some outdoor seating. Inside, you'll walk into an impressive bar with lounge seating on the sides. It's bright and white on the inside, very busy, and full of energy. 1 Star. Service - All servers at Nick Badovinus's restaurants are expertly trained. There are many off menu items, which our server shared in detail from memory. They are a team that works together, running out food, clearing dishes, or checking up on us. Outstanding. 1 Star. Food - I love the food at Nick Badovinus's restaurants, and National Anthem is no different. Some of the menu items are similar, like the excellent Fish & Chips. I've had this at Neighborhood Services, and it's quite good. The battered and fried fish is tender and flaky, but the real star of this dish are the seasoned shoestring fries that I prefer dipping into the tartar sauce vs. catsup. But what really separates National Anthem from the other restaurants are the energy and vibe from the bar. I've had some of the best drinks from Brass Ram upstairs, and National Anthem is just as good, but much more accessible. 2 Stars. Will I Return? - Yes. We have another winner. I really enjoyed my visit to the National Anthem. I will be back to try the burger (and maybe have another drink). 1 Star.
